What is Leopoldo Mastelloni best known for in his acting career?

Leopoldo Mastelloni is best known for his diverse roles in Italian cinema, ranging from comedy to thriller and horror, with notable performances in films like Inferno and To Be Twenty.

During which decade was Leopoldo Mastelloni most active in film?

Leopoldo Mastelloni was most active during the 1980s, appearing in several films including Per favore, occupati di Amelia and Culo e camicia.

What range of genres has Leopoldo Mastelloni worked in throughout his filmography?

His filmography spans a variety of genres including comedy, thriller, action, horror, drama, and historical films.

Has Leopoldo Mastelloni appeared in any historical films?

Yes, he appeared in the historical film Dante (2022), where he played the role of Bonifacio VIII.

Did Leopoldo Mastelloni ever play roles outside of acting, like singing or other performances?

Yes, in the 1975 film Gun Moll, he performed as a Singer in Drag, showcasing his versatility beyond traditional acting roles.
